What impact will the recession have on broadband wireless?
The economic recession and its impact on wireless broadband buildout remains a hot question in the industry. IMS Research predicts that consumers will remain relatively insulated as they choose to keep mobile service and cut costs elsewhere. However, the infrastructure market will probably see a large decline in 2009. Industry Voices
